Main entrance to Rakiraki Town open while water level receds in some parts of Tavua

People can now access the Naqoro Junction, which is the main entrance to Rakiraki Town while Qalau and Korotale roads are also open for traffic. Rakiraki and Tavua Town Council Chief Executive Officer, Sailosi Sawana says flood water level in Rakiraki Town has now receded.

Sawana says water level has receded in some parts of Tavua.

The Nadi Weather Office says a flood warning remains in force for low lying and flood prone areas adjacent to and downstream of Nakauvadra River in Rakiraki and Nasivi River in Tavua.

Meanwhile, Fiji Roads Authority advises the public to prioritise their safety, stay vigilant and not attempt to cross the flooded roadways.
